Running a medical practice, dental office, behavioral health center, or surgery center in Chicagoland means your IT provider needs to understand something your average MSP doesn’t. HIPAA isn’t a checkbox exercise. It’s a set of administrative, physical, and technical safeguards that require documented policies, encrypted communications, access controls, audit logs, staff training, and a signed Business Associate Agreement with every covered entity the MSP touches. Per HIPAA Journal, any MSP handling protected health information is legally a business associate. That’s not optional.

Choosing the Right MSP for Your Healthcare Practice in Chicago
HIPAA compliance is the floor, not the ceiling. Every MSP on this list documents some level of HIPAA awareness. The real question is how deep that documentation goes and whether they’ve actually supported healthcare organizations through a compliance audit or OCR investigation.
If you run a multi-location practice or clinic group, you need an MSP that’s done this before across multiple sites. Ntiva’s multi-location healthcare case study and MXOtech data center are built for this; Sikich can handle the enterprise complexity.
Solo practices, dental offices, and small clinics (under 25 employees) don’t need a 1,900-person firm. PSM Partners, XL.net, and Ascentient serve this segment with hands-on models and local accessibility.
Ambulatory Surgery Centers have specific IT requirements beyond standard HIPAA — device management in sterile environments, real-time monitoring integration, and surgery-scheduling uptime. Computerease is the only provider on this list with a dedicated ASC page.
Behavioral health and therapy practices often operate in hybrid environments with telehealth platforms. Ask specifically about HIPAA-compliant video conferencing integration and whether the MSP has experience with your specific EHR (eClinicalWorks, athenahealth, Epic, DrChrono).
If downtown on-site response matters, PSM Partners (209 W Jackson Blvd) and EMPIST (55 W Monroe St) are in the Loop, and XL.net (1 E Erie St) is in River North. Ntiva’s office is in Lombard; Ascentient is in Schaumburg.
One non-negotiable: don’t sign a BAA with any MSP without confirming they carry cyber liability insurance. Ask for the certificate.
